How long do Russian lips take to settle?

Author: Dr. Gabriella Hand Sr.  |  Last update: Sunday, August 17, 2025

You will see an immediate result after Russian lip fillers. Allow a few days for swelling to subside, and 1-2 weeks for the filler to settle.

Do Russian lips take longer to heal?

Does Russian Lip Filler Procedure Take Longer to Heal? The healing time for the Russian lip filler look is similar to other techniques. It is normal to experience some swelling and redness around the injection site for a few days following the fillers.

How long does swelling last after Russian lips?

About a week (7 days) after getting lip fillers, the swelling should go down, and your lips will be smaller than they were right after the procedure. This is when you'll start to see the final results of the treatment. Usually, the lip filler swelling stage lasts for about two weeks.

Do Russian lips hurt more than normal?

Whilst most clients have shared that the treatment does not hurt any more than the classic lip, the Russian technique does risk significantly more bruising and swelling. Results should settle fully after 2 weeks and both techniques share the same longevity.

How long until my lip filler looks normal?

The lips will start to look normal after about 7-14 days once the swelling and bruising have subsided. However, it may take up to a month for any small lumps or bumps to completely disappear. What are the cons of Russian lips?

The most dangerous aspect of this technique is the greatly increased risk of vascular occlusion, due to the anatomy of the lip and the angle of the needles. A vascular occlusion is when blood is no longer able to pass through a blood vessel because it is blocked with filler.

How do you reduce swelling after Russian lips?

Managing Russian Lip Filler Swelling
  1. Use ice packs or cold compresses.
  2. Don't apply heat to the area.
  3. Keep your head elevated while sleeping.
  4. Don't engage in vigorous exercise for at least 24 hours.
  5. Do stay hydrated.

Does Russian lip filler migrate more?

There is in fact more chance of the filler moving outside of the lip with the Russian Lips technique. This again is due to the vertical placement of the filler, vs horizontal.

Should you apply vaseline after lip fillers?

After Care for Lip Fillers

For a few days after the injection, keep your lips clean using gentle, fragrance-free products. You can keep the lips moisturized with a skin protectant balm like Vaseline or Aquaphor, but avoid other topical products that may irritate or lead to infection.

What to expect on day 6 after lip fillers?

Days 6-7: New Lip Shape Begins to Emerge

Swelling should be minimal at this point, and all signs of bruising should be either completely or nearly gone. It's normal to feel some tightness in the treated areas still. However, your lips should look smoother, softer, and more symmetrical by this point.
